
Benson Chen is a Clinical Research Fellow in the Cambridge Eye Unit, Addenbrooke’s Hospital, and a PhD student in the Department of Clinical Neurosciences. He is supported by the Royal Society of New Zealand, the Cambridge Trust, and the Royal Australasian College of Physicians. Benson completed his medical degree from the University of Auckland in 2011 and then undertook clinical training in neurology in Auckland, New Zealand. This was supplemented by subspecialty training in neuro-ophthalmology at Emory Eye Center in Atlanta, GA, USA. His research focuses on inherited optic neuropathies and the experience of individuals living with LHON and DOA.
